Meaning of tortilladora | Babel Free

Noun CEFR C1

Definitions

A tortilla press.

Examples

“Modern tortilladoras are made from cast iron and painted silver to prevent rusting.”
“With outer shells removed, the corn kernels are ready to be ground into masa, just add water. Once the masa is thick and doughy, all you need is a tortilladora and some heat to finish your delicious homemade tortillas.”
“I kept getting overmatched by the basic sequence: roll out my masa ball; flatten it, leaning really hard on the lever of tortilladora press; smooth my resulting mutant tortilla by hand three times between sheets of plastic, flipping it once; unpeel the sheets of plastic; swiftly drape them over the tortilladora with one hand while with the other holding my "tortilla" (torn-edged, ugly) without crinkling it, then lay it gently—slap too hard, air bubbles will form—on the comal so it lands perfectly straight.”
